Bloom Spokane’s professional programs seek to create a supportive community of maternity care providers who are united in the effort to work toward a more mother-, baby- and family-friendly health care system. Industry-wide change is never easy, but by working toward a common goal, maternity care providers can begin to change professional attitudes toward birth and provide better care for all women in Spokane. Posted on March 20, 2015. December 20, 2012 at 12:15pm. 7lb 4oz 20.25 inches. Here is the story of our daughter’s birth through a gentle c-section at Deaconess. Marlow was breech from 36 weeks on. You can read all about how we tried to encourage her to flip here. Twas the night before. The morning had arrived. I felt good, really good. Ready. I had my sister do my hair and make up, which was such a nice treat. One of my biggest worries was how I would process the birth having not gone through labor, push...
